How many years does it take to become a senior developer?
In general, it can take 10 years to become a senior developer. You also don’t need to know how to code in every programming language to become one. Apart from coding skills, they share some qualities, including leadership, experience, technical ability, and mentorship.
How long did it take you to become a senior software engineer?
Yes, becoming Senior Software Engineer is hard. It takes a lot of time and commitment. Different people learn at different speed, but on average, it takes about 10 years to become a solid senior dev.
How long do you stay Junior developer?
In reality, you shouldn’t remain a junior developer for more than ~6 months. If you know how to use git and deploy a project, you’re not a junior developer.
What is the difference between a junior developer and senior developer?
A senior developer earns an average of $40k/year more than a junior developer (Source: Indeed.com ), and often more than double. So what is the difference, and is it possible for a junior developer to climb faster up the ranks? Yes, a junior developer can climb much faster up the ranks to senior developer skills, title, and pay.
How long does it take to get started as a developer?
This process can take up to a couple of days. Usually, the team will let the new developer take a crack at setting things up themselves, but more senior members of the team will generally check in and ask you if you need help if it takes longer than expected. As a junior developer,…
How to get to the senior level of software development?
If you want to get to the senior level, you have to be prepared to take the tasks that no one knows how to fix. You should know more than just how to get the job done. As a senior developer, your job is also to help the less experienced developers. You are the fallback for other developers when they don’t know how to do something.
What happens when a junior developer volunteers to work on something?
If a junior developer volunteers for something very complicated that must be finished quickly, it will likely be assigned to a more senior developer to ensure it’s done quickly and correctly. If the time frame for the feature is not a big deal, the junior developer will be allowed to work on the ticket.